Understanding Milliliters (ml) and Fluid Ounces (fl oz)

Before diving into the conversion, let's establish a firm grasp of the units involved.

  • Milliliters (ml): This is a unit of volume in the metric system. The metric system, based on powers of 10, is known for its simplicity and widespread international use. A milliliter is one-thousandth of a liter (1 ml = 0.001 L). It's commonly used for measuring liquids in various contexts, from medicine to cooking.

  • Fluid Ounces (fl oz): This is a unit of volume in the imperial system, primarily used in the United States and a few other countries. The imperial system is less standardized and can be more complex than the metric system. The fluid ounce is a smaller unit than the cup, pint, quart, and gallon, forming part of a larger hierarchical structure. The Conversion: 30 ml to fl oz

The exact conversion factor from milliliters to fluid ounces is approximately 1 ml = 0.033814 fl oz. Because of this, to convert 30 ml to fl oz, we simply multiply:

30 ml * 0.033814 fl oz/ml ≈ 1.01442 fl oz

Beyond 30 ml: Mastering Volume Conversions

While this article focuses on 30 ml to fl oz, the principles extend to other volume conversions. Let's explore a few more examples:

  • Converting other milliliter amounts to fluid ounces: To convert any volume in milliliters to fluid ounces, simply multiply the milliliter value by 0.033814. As an example, 100 ml would be approximately 3.38 fl oz (100 ml * 0.033814 fl oz/ml ≈ 3.38 fl oz).

  • Converting fluid ounces to milliliters: The reverse conversion involves dividing the fluid ounce value by 0.033814. Take this case: 5 fl oz would be approximately 147.9 ml (5 fl oz / 0.033814 fl oz/ml ≈ 147.9 ml).

Q: What about other fluid ounce variations (e.g., imperial fluid ounce)?

A: This article focuses on the US fluid ounce. The imperial fluid ounce, used in the UK and some Commonwealth countries, is slightly different. The conversion factor would vary accordingly. It's crucial to specify which fluid ounce you're working with to avoid confusion and errors And it works..
